Browxy features and specs

  • Ease of Use
    Browxy provides a simple, user-friendly interface that allows users to quickly write, compile, and run Java code directly from their web browser without the need for local installations.
  • Web-Based Access
    As a web-based IDE, Browxy can be accessed from any device with a browser and internet connection, making it convenient for users to code on-the-go.
  • No Installation Required
    Browxy eliminates the need for downloading or installing software, which is beneficial for users with limited system permissions or storage.
  • Support for Multiple Languages
    In addition to Java, Browxy supports several other programming languages, allowing users to work on a diverse range of projects.
  • Code Sharing
    Browxy allows users to easily share code snippets or entire projects via URLs, facilitating collaboration and code review.

Possible disadvantages of Browxy

  • Limited Features
    Compared to full-fledged desktop IDEs, Browxy may lack some advanced features such as extensive debugging tools, plugins, and comprehensive customization options.
  • Internet Dependency
    Browxy requires an active internet connection to function, which can be a limitation in areas with poor connectivity or for offline development.
  • Performance Constraints
    Being a web-based tool, Browxy might experience performance limitations, particularly with larger projects or more resource-intensive tasks that could benefit from local execution.
  • Security Concerns
    Running code in a cloud-based environment may raise security and privacy concerns, especially when handling sensitive or proprietary code.
  • Java-Centric Environment
    While it supports multiple languages, Browxy is primarily Java-centric, which might not be ideal for developers focusing on other languages or ecosystems.

Code to Flow: Visualize your code features and specs

  • Ease of Use
    Code to Flow provides a simple and intuitive interface, making it easy for users to convert code into flowcharts without requiring extensive technical expertise.
  • Enhanced Understanding
    The visual representation of code helps in better understanding the logical flow and structure, making it easier to identify errors or inefficiencies in the code.
  • Time Saving
    Automatically generating flowcharts from code saves significant time compared to manually creating visualizations, allowing developers to focus on more critical tasks.
  • Collaboration
    Visual documentation can improve collaboration by providing a common reference point for team members, enhancing communication and alignment.

Possible disadvantages of Code to Flow: Visualize your code

  • Complex Code Representation
    For very complex or large codebases, the generated flowcharts might become cluttered or difficult to follow, diminishing their effectiveness.
  • Limited Language Support
    Code to Flow may not support all programming languages or frameworks, limiting its utility for those working in less common environments.
  • Dependency on Accurate Code
    The accuracy of the flowcharts depends on the quality and correctness of the code. Incorrect or poorly structured code can lead to misleading visualizations.
  • Cost Implications
    Depending on the pricing structure, use of the tool may incur costs, which could be a consideration for individuals or teams with limited budgets.
